1. WOLFBOX G840S 12″ 4K Mirror Dash Cam Backup Camera
- Brand: WOLFBOX
- Manufacturer: WOLFBOX
The WOLFBOX G840S is a mid-range option that impresses with its 4K UHD front camera and 1080p rear camera, delivering sharp and detailed footage. Its 12-inch display offers a significant viewing area, reducing blind spots and enhancing safety. The inclusion of 5.8GHz WiFi and GPS tracking allows seamless connectivity with your smartphone for real-time monitoring and video sharing. The camera also boasts superior night vision with WDR and HDR technology, making it reliable in low-light conditions.
In testing, the WOLFBOX G840S performed admirably in both daylight and nighttime scenarios. The 170° front and 140° rear wide-angle lenses provided excellent coverage, while the split-screen feature was particularly useful for simultaneous monitoring. The parking monitor and time-lapse capabilities added extra value, though the need for a hardwire kit for parking mode could be a drawback for some users. The upgraded USB-C port improved stability, but the included 32GB memory card may require an upgrade for longer recording durations.

2. 4K Rear View Mirror Camera
- Brand: Veement
- Manufacturer: Veement
The Veement VT10 stands out with its 10-inch IPS display and voice control capabilities. Its 4K front camera and 1080p rear camera deliver crisp video quality, while the F1.8 aperture ensures excellent low-light performance. The intuitive touchscreen interface makes it easy to adjust settings, and its voice control feature adds a layer of convenience, allowing hands-free operation. The VT10 also includes a G-sensor for collision detection and 24-hour parking monitoring.
During our tests, the Veement VT10 demonstrated smooth operation and reliable performance. The 170° front and 160° rear wide-angle lenses provided comprehensive coverage, and the reverse assist feature was quick to activate when shifting into reverse gear. While the 10-inch display is smaller than some competitors, it is still sufficient for most vehicles. However, the lack of built-in GPS tracking and the reliance on a standard 32GB SD card may limit its appeal to some users.

3. BY-J 12″ 4K Mirror Dash Cam Front
- Brand: BY-J
- Manufacturer: BY-J
The BY-J 12″ 4K Mirror Dash Cam is the most budget-friendly option in this comparison, but it punches above its weight with features like ADAS (Advanced Driver-Assistance System) and BSD (Blind Spot Detection). The 4K front camera and 1080p rear camera offer decent video quality, while the 12-inch touchscreen provides a wide viewing area. The starlight night vision ensures acceptable performance in low-light conditions, and the G-sensor adds collision detection functionality.
While the BY-J camera offers excellent value for its price, it does have limitations. The video quality, while good, lacks the refinement of higher-end models. The ADAS and BSD features are functional but not as advanced as those found in premium models. Additionally, the build quality feels less robust compared to other options. However, for users looking for an affordable solution with essential features, the BY-J is a solid choice.

4. Pelsee P12 Pro 4K Mirror Dash Cam
- Brand: pelsee
- Manufacturer: pelsee
The Pelsee P12 Pro offers a well-rounded package with its 4K front camera, ADAS technology, and voice control features. Its 12-inch display is bright and easy to navigate, and the built-in GPS provides accurate tracking of routes and speed. The inclusion of a 32GB memory card and parking monitor adds convenience, while the time-lapse recording feature is a nice touch for long-term monitoring.
In real-world use, the Pelsee P12 Pro proved reliable and user-friendly. The ADAS alerts were timely and helpful, and the voice control feature worked seamlessly. However, the rear camera cable length may be insufficient for larger vehicles, requiring an extension. Additionally, while the 4K video quality is excellent, the night vision performance, although good, falls slightly short of the best-in-class models.

5. Pelsee 4K+2.5K Rear View Mirror Camera with Stavis 2 IMX678
- Brand: pelsee
- Manufacturer: pelsee
The Pelsee P12 Pro Max is the premium option in this comparison, and it delivers top-notch performance with its STARVIS 2 IMX678 sensor for 4K front recording and STARVIS IMX335 for 2.5K rear recording. The full-color night vision, 5.8GHz WiFi, and ADAS technology make it a standout choice for advanced users. The OBD hardwire kit ensures 24/7 parking monitoring without draining the car battery, and the dual-band WiFi allows fast video transfers.
During testing, the P12 Pro Max excelled in all scenarios, offering exceptional video clarity and balanced exposure even in challenging lighting conditions. The ADAS alerts were accurate, and the blind spot detection significantly enhanced safety during lane changes. The only drawbacks are its high price and the lack of compatibility with some accessories, which may limit its appeal to budget-conscious buyers.
